The Banquet of the Officers of the St Hadrian Civic Guard Company painting by Frans Hals is a 17th-century masterpiece noted for its unique artistic style and impressive composition. The painting, which measures 179 x 257.5 cm, shows the officers of the San Adrián Civic Guard enjoying a banquet in a festive atmosphere.

One of the most interesting aspects of this painting is the way Hals uses color to create a sense of movement and dynamism. The bright, vivid colors of the officers' clothing contrast with the dark background, creating an effect of depth and perspective. Also, the way Hals paints the officers' faces, with quick, loose brushstrokes, creates a sense of movement and life in the scene.

Another interesting aspect of this painting is its composition. Hals uses the group portrait technique, which consists of portraying a group of people in a common scene. In this case, the scene is a banquet, and Hals manages to create a sense of camaraderie and goodwill among the officers portrayed. The composition is also interesting because of the way Hals uses light to highlight certain elements of the scene, such as the faces of the officers and the food on the table.

The story behind this painting is also fascinating. It was commissioned by the San Adrián Civic Guard in 1627, and it is believed that Hals took about two years to complete it. The painting was very well received by the officers portrayed, and it became a symbol of unity and camaraderie among them. However, over time, the painting was forgotten and seriously deteriorated. It was restored in the 19th century and is now in the Frans Hals Museum in Haarlem, the Netherlands.
